Zcash Slides 16% as $28 Million Liquidation Wave Hits Leveraged Traders

What to Know

  • Zcash dropped 16% from its recent peak, triggering $28.37 million in liquidations as leveraged long traders absorbed most recorded losses.
  • ZEC remains above major moving averages, but weakened momentum and elevated volatility leave the broader rally exposed to deeper price corrections.
  • Holding support between $1,050 and $1,100 could support stabilization, while a breakdown may direct ZEC toward the $910 moving-average level.

 


Zcash traders faced widespread forced exits as ZEC erased 16% from its recent peak during a volatile market reversal. The decline followed an aggressive rally that carried the privacy-focused cryptocurrency above $1,200 within only several weeks.


According to liquidation data, ZEC positions generated $28.37 million in liquidations across cryptocurrency derivatives markets during the past 24 hours. Long traders absorbed $23.75 million of those losses, while short-position liquidations reached a comparatively smaller $4.62 million.


Consequently, the imbalance showed how heavily traders had positioned for further gains before sellers regained control of the market. Many bullish positions relied on leverage, leaving them vulnerable when ZEC retreated and exchanges automatically closed undercollateralized trades.


Selling pressure remained elevated during the 12-hour period, when total liquidations reached $11.49 million across tracked trading platforms. Long positions represented $9.40 million, confirming that falling prices caused most forced closures during the broader pullback.


However, four-hour figures highlighted rapid changes in positioning as volatility moved through both sides of the derivatives market. That period produced $1.34 million in liquidations, including $1.19 million from shorts caught during temporary upward price movements.

ZEC Maintains Broader Technical Strength Despite Heavy Deleveraging

Despite the sell-off, ZEC remains well above several important moving averages that supported its broader technical structure. Its 20-day moving average stands near $910, while the 50-day average sits around $689.


Additionally, the 100-day moving average remains near $646, while the longer-term indicator holds around $531. These wide gaps demonstrate the scale and speed of ZEC’s earlier advance from below $500 to above $1,200.


However, they also leave considerable space for a deeper correction without completely reversing the token’s broader upward structure. Traders often secure profits during extended rallies, while leveraged positions can accelerate declines when prices move against crowded expectations.


Momentum has already weakened, with the Relative Strength Index falling toward 64 from previously overbought territory. Although that reading remains above the neutral level, it indicates buyers have lost some control during the retracement.


Market participants may now assess the $1,050 to $1,100 region as an important short-term support area. Holding that range could allow ZEC to stabilize while buyers evaluate whether demand can support another recovery attempt.


Conversely, a decisive move below the zone could expose the token to additional losses toward its 20-day moving average. The $910 level would then become increasingly relevant because it previously tracked the developing trend beneath the market price.


Zcash’s liquidation wave reflects a broad leverage reset following an unusually rapid price expansion. Nevertheless, elevated volatility and weakened momentum leave ZEC vulnerable unless demand strengthens near support and buyers reclaim the recent peak.
